A couple of possibilities I have run into master is wearing, cracked
loose or damaged feeder hose, slave is leaking air in.

Quick tests for 1, while in your driveway put light pressure on the
pedal, keep at it for some time, if it goes slowly to the floor the
master mostlikely has worn cups. I had a similar problem with a cracked
feed hose to clutch letting air in it was a little obvious though I was
dense, as the feed hose was damp with fluid, #3 was on a 9000 so can only
guess it ranslates.

You say the master is a pain to change? I did min last spting took an
hour and I am overly protective of the work I do could have been done in
15 minutes.
